Output 2d89d5d23d317cb2b94aa9a08fa0dfc16cb8750ec00d0db147706ba4486bd027:635

value
536602
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76bc2adea947c52d5f5eddaff6a58567b576897a OP_EQUAL
address
3CWq5HRsQEuGdXEBM3jDXiBonrdyjXZzGw
transaction
2d89d5d23d317cb2b94aa9a08fa0dfc16cb8750ec00d0db147706ba4486bd027
spent
true